This paper, published in 1987, received 704 indexed citations. Written by Alexander Berk, Lawrence S. Bernstein and David Robertson covering the research area of Spectroscopy, Atmospheric Science and Global and Planetary Change. It is primarily cited by scholars working on Global and Planetary Change (350 citations), Atmospheric Science (318 citations) and Aerospace Engineering (178 citations). Published in Defense Technical Information Center (DTIC).
